Admission
For admission, contact Louis Emanuele, Intake Coordinator, at 215-736-2861 or e-mail him at info@goodfriendsinc.org.
To be considered for admission, one must:
- Be male
- Be alcohol and/or drug dependent;
- Be 18 years of age or older;
- Meet the criteria of the Pennsylvania's Client Placement Criteria (PCPC);
- Be willing to participate in our treatment program.
We generally admit men who have had previous treatment but have failed to maintain sobriety. The Good Friends, Inc. treatment program enables our admitted client to expand their addiction knowledge while working on creating and solidifying the support systems necessary to achieve and maintain a solid recovery network.
We maintain a 25-bed capacity.

Treatment
Our solid program of recovery includes substance abuse treatment and emphasizes protective and supportive elements of family living while encouraging and providing opportunities for independent growth, all in a supportive environment.
This is a live-in/work-out environment with stays typically lasting three to six months.
Services include group and individual therapy, relapse prevention, job placement and much more.
